Loss Estimation for Spherically Symmetrical Distributions
In this paper we consider the problem of estimating the quadratic loss of point estimators of a location parameter for a family of spherically symmetric distributions. We compare the unbiased loss estimator of the minimax estimator with a new shrinkage type loss estimator. Conditions on the distributions for the domination of competing estimators are given. It is shown that, in addition to the class of scale mixtures of normal distributions, there exists a more general family for which the domination results hold.
